Is Dubliner Cheese With Irish Stout Pescatarian?
This product may or may not be pescatarian as it lists 1 ingredient that could derive from red meat or poultry depending on the source. We recommend contacting the manufacturer directly to confirm.
Why it's a maybe for pescatarian
- microbial enzymes
microbial enzymes
Dietitian noteEnzymes are proteins added to foods as a modifier. Thy can come from animal, plant, or fungal sources. If the label does not provide a source, we recommend calling the manufacturer.
